Tisdale Appointed Justice of the Peace Pro Temp
Left to right: District Court Judge Thomas Stockard, Anthony Tisdale, and Justice Court Judge Benjamin Trotter. Photo courtesy of Anthony Tisdale.

Anthony Tisdale, Esq. was appointed by the Churchill County Commissioners last week as Justice of the Peace Pro Tempore to join Dr. Stuart Richardson, Esquire, in backing up Judge Ben Trotter.

Pro Tempore is a Latin term meaning “for the time being.” In this case, both Richardson and Tisdale are eligible to sit in for Trotter as the acting Justice of the Peace when he is unavailable due to scheduling or in case of a conflict. 

Tisdale is a Fallon resident and Churchill County High School graduate who graduated from the University of Nevada with his bachelor’s degree and from Brigham Young University Law School. He is a fighter pilot for the Nevada Air National Guard and flies for Fed Ex. Judge Trotter presented Tisdale as a nominee for the position to the commission, saying he had known Tisdale for 20 years when he first served the City of Fallon Police Department in the Explorer Program. He later served the Sheriff’s Department as a Reserve Deputy. 

“Anthony is one of the most honest, impartial, upstanding, and well-rounded individuals I know,” said Trotter.
